    Let \[{{n}_{p}}\] and \[{{n}_{e}}\] be the number of holes and conduction electrons in an extrinsic semiconductor. Then

    A)  \[{{n}_{p}}>{{n}_{e}}.\]       

    B)  \[{{n}_{p}}={{n}_{e}}.\]

    C)  \[{{n}_{p}}<{{n}_{e}}.\]       

    D)  \[{{n}_{p}}\ne {{n}_{e}}.\]

    Correct Answer: D

    Solution :

    [d] In extrinsic semiconductor the number of holes are not equal to number of electrons i.e., \[{{n}_{p}}\ne {{n}_{e}}\] In P ? type         \[{{n}_{p}}>{{n}_{e}}\] In N ? type        \[{{n}_{e}}>{{n}_{p}}\] But overall both P & N - type semi-Conductor ale-uncharged.
